Best Tips to Make WordPress Design Mobile Responsive

In today’s modern and fast life, different mobile devices have integrated into the lives of tech-savvy people. They use it for a number of purposes, such as for browsing websites and social media channels, buying products and services online, watching online videos, etc. The widespread use of various mobile devices has made it mandatory for website owners to make their sites responsive. It helps to get more business coming from small screens and increase revenues manifold easily within a short time span.

 

When you run a WordPress site, you should make it responsive to meet the ultimate goal of your web-based business. Here are some ways using which you can easily make your WordPress site responsive:

1. Use A Responsive Theme:

When you focus on business emerging from mobile visitors, you should use a good quality and responsive WordPress theme. It will help your site to perform uniformly on small screen mobile phones and large screen desktop computers. If it happens, your website or its pages are shown up in search engine results and you get more chances of lead generation.

2. Create A Separate Mobile Version Of Your Website

If you have sufficient budget and resources, you can create a mobile version of your existing site. You may easily display the content of a CSS-coded website in a mobile setting by using an alternate stripped-down version of the CSS style. Use the automated code to direct visitors to the mobile version of your site. The mobile version of your site can help visitors to have a pleasant browsing experience and feel a great ease in navigation. It also increases the pace of lead generation up to a great extent.

4. Use Simple Design

All individuals want to make their websites attractive and appealing. So, they use different colors, photographs, popups, etc. All these things look attractive when you browse websites on desktop computers. But, they would look cluttered when viewed on mobile devices. They also affect the loading speed of sites up to a great extent which results in user dissatisfaction and gradual decline of your web-based business.

Design

Therefore, when you target mobile visitors, it would be wiser to keep your site design and layout simple. Use only necessary design elements that are meant to attract the potential customers and take your business to the next level.

5. Use Precise content

As content is king on the digital landscape, most of the individuals make experiments with the content to attract more and more traffic. This approach doesn’t work when you try to target mobile visitors prominently. Long content may not appear easily and fully on mobile devices because of their limited space. There are many mobile users who are not interested in Zoom in & out or scroll up and down to read the site content. So, you should keep the content size small and focused. Just explain your products/services briefly and publish it on your website. It will help mobile visitors to read your content easily & respond accordingly. Always keep in mind that long content may seem boring for many visitors.
